Output f888e1220a42a72e1a889c2eb2cd2311394d2f67e348cb60c6361388c7a08d80:1

value
19813508
script pubkey
OP_0 OP_PUSHBYTES_20 e2e86dbd95c3d985099508796198ffe1518ff74b
address
bc1qut5xm0v4c0vc2zv4ppukrx8lu9gcla6tyez5nd
transaction
f888e1220a42a72e1a889c2eb2cd2311394d2f67e348cb60c6361388c7a08d80
confirmations
193929
spent
true